From: Eric S. Raymond Date: Thu, 20 Jul 2017 13:11:13 +0000 (-0400) Subject: Remove a packing call - word buffer is good enough. X-Git-Tag: 1.3~42 X-Git-Url: https://jxself.org/git/?p=open-adventure.git;a=commitdiff_plain;h=29b8f5b142d15f75cf37fc9c2cfd4b549d18d2d4 Remove a packing call - word buffer is good enough. --- diff --git a/actions.c b/actions.c index 209d257..682b03b 100644 --- a/actions.c +++ b/actions.c @@ -1143,13 +1143,11 @@ static int rub(verb_t verb, obj_t obj) } static int say(struct command_t *command) -/* Say. Echo WD2 (or WD1 if no WD2 (SAY WHAT?, etc.).) Magic words override. */ +/* Say. Echo WD2. Magic words override. */ { - char word2[TOKLEN + 1]; - packed_to_token(command->wd2, word2); long wd; enum wordtype type; - get_vocab_metadata(word2, &wd, &type); + get_vocab_metadata(command->raw2, &wd, &type); if (wd == XYZZY || wd == PLUGH || wd == PLOVER ||